The Truth About Cinco de Mayo

May 4, 2020May 5, 2020 SEversley

In The United States, many people think Cinco de Mayo is a celebration of Mexican independence.  But Cinco de Mayo commemorates Mexico’s longshot victory against France in the Battle of Puebla on May 5, 1862. In the early 1960s, Mexican-American … Continue reading The Truth About Cinco de Mayo
